The Science of Indigo Dye and Denim
Indigo dye, traditionally used for denim, is a vat dye. This means it doesn’t penetrate the cotton fibers deeply. Instead, it forms a coating on the outside.
- Surface-Level Dye: The indigo molecules primarily adhere to the surface of the cotton yarns. This makes them susceptible to abrasion and environmental factors.
- Breakdown and Release: Over time, the dye particles can break down and release from the fabric. This gradual loss of pigment is what we perceive as fading.
Sunlight: The Unseen Fading Agent
Perhaps the most overlooked cause of denim fading is prolonged exposure to ultraviolet (UV) rays from sunlight. This phenomenon is known as photodegradation.
- UV Rays and Dye: UV radiation can break the chemical bonds within the indigo dye molecules. This process alters the dye’s structure, making it appear lighter.
- Natural Aging: Think of how a brightly colored shirt left on a clothesline for weeks eventually looks washed out. Denim experiences a similar, albeit slower, process.
- Strategic Fading: Some brands even use controlled light exposure to create pre-faded effects on their jeans. This demonstrates the power of light as a fading agent.
Friction and Wear: Everyday Abrasion
The physical act of wearing and rubbing against surfaces also contributes significantly to denim fading, even without washing.
- Contact Points: Areas that experience more friction, such as the thighs, knees, and the back pockets, will naturally show wear and fading first. This is because the constant rubbing dislodges the surface dye.
- Movement: The natural movement of your body while wearing jeans creates micro-abrasions on the fabric. These tiny tears in the dye layer lead to lighter patches.
- Carrying Items: Frequently carrying items in your back pockets can cause significant fading in those specific areas due to constant pressure and friction.
Environmental Factors Beyond Sunlight
While sunlight is a primary culprit, other environmental elements can play a role in how your denim ages.
- Humidity and Heat: Extreme humidity and heat can accelerate the breakdown of dyes. Storing denim in a damp or very hot environment might contribute to subtle fading over very long periods.
- Pollution: Airborne pollutants can sometimes react with dyes, though this is generally a less significant factor for indigo compared to other colorants.
Can You Prevent Unwanted Fading?
If you wish to maintain the deep, rich color of your raw denim, minimizing exposure to these elements is key.
- Store Indoors: Keep your denim out of direct sunlight when not in use. Dark closets or drawers are ideal.
- Limit Friction: Be mindful of where you sit or what you carry in your pockets. Consider wearing aprons or protective covers if your work involves significant abrasion.
- Gentle Handling: While not directly related to fading without washing, handling your denim gently during any necessary spot cleaning can also help preserve the dye.
Comparing Fading Methods
It’s helpful to understand how different methods contribute to fading.
| Fading Method | Primary Mechanism | Speed of Fading | Control Level |
|---|---|---|---|
| Washing | Mechanical agitation, water, detergent | Fast | High |
| Sunlight | Photodegradation (UV rays breaking dye bonds) | Moderate | Low to Moderate |
| Wear/Friction | Abrasion dislodging surface dye | Moderate to Fast | Low |
| Bleaching | Chemical reaction oxidizing dye molecules | Very Fast | High |

Frequently Asked Questions About Denim Fading
Here are answers to common queries people have about their denim’s appearance.
### How long does it take for denim to fade without washing?
The timeline for fading without washing varies greatly. Significant fading typically takes months or even years of consistent exposure to sunlight and friction. Subtle changes might be noticeable sooner, especially in very sunny climates or with rigorous daily activity.
### Does heat cause denim to fade?
Yes, prolonged exposure to high heat, especially combined with sunlight, can accelerate the fading process. Heat can degrade the dye molecules, making them more susceptible to breaking down and losing color. Storing denim in hot environments can contribute to gradual fading.
### Will my jeans fade if I just wear them?
Wearing your jeans is a primary driver of fading, even without washing. The constant friction from movement, sitting, and contact with surfaces will naturally abrade the indigo dye from the fabric over time, creating unique wear patterns and lighter areas.
### Can I stop my denim from fading completely?
It’s nearly impossible to stop denim from fading completely over an extended period, as natural wear and tear are inevitable. However, you can significantly slow down the process by minimizing exposure to sunlight, heat, and excessive friction. Storing them properly is crucial.
### What is the best way to fade denim quickly?
The quickest way to fade denim is through repeated washing with detergent and potentially adding a small amount of bleach. Aggressive wear and tear, combined with sun exposure, will also speed up fading, but washing is generally more efficient for rapid results.
